web: Refactor `WebNavigatorBackend`

Store `base_url` as `Option<Url>` instead of `Option<String>`, so
we don't need to parse it on each URL resolve.

/// Attempt to convert a relative URL into an absolute URL, using the base URL
/// if necessary.
///
/// If the relative URL is actually absolute, then the base will not be used.
pub fn url_from_relative_url(base: &str, relative: &str) -> Result<Url, ParseError> {
let parsed = Url::parse(relative);
if let Err(ParseError::RelativeUrlWithoutBase) = parsed {
let base = Url::parse(base)?;
return base.join(relative);
}
parsed
}
